Output e4313694c1647735c7bda6f4106f3a81ee3913aefe5ba16172dc8b2f589e5b46:27

value
2996911
script pubkey
OP_0 OP_PUSHBYTES_20 453b4dd0e64ff8214b3e652e7ee6dc1f9c73ae89
address
bc1qg5a5m58xfluzzje7v5h8aekur7w88t5fvak7fm
transaction
e4313694c1647735c7bda6f4106f3a81ee3913aefe5ba16172dc8b2f589e5b46
spent
true